It's so hot outside that a San Antonio weatherman cooked wieners on his car's dashboard

As relentless heat continues to scorch South Texas, one San Antonio weatherman set out to see if it was hot enough to cook hot dogs on the dashboard of his car. With highs topping off at 104 degrees Fahrenheit Monday, WOAI News4SA meteorologist Chris Suchan took to Twitter to show off his cooking skills in a less-than-conventional kitchen. “Just grilling hot dogs on the car dashboard in San Antonio,” he wrote on Twitter.
